Here's what he learned along the way:

  • Keep all Documentation Handy: Contracts, receipts, any correspondence — they might become your best friends.
  • Know Your Rights: Familiarize yourself with consumer protection laws in your area.
  • Be Firm but Polite: Respectful communication often yields better results.
  • Don't Hesitate to Escalate: Sometimes reaching out to higher-ups or utilizing legal advice can expedite the process.

Steps to Take When Your Refund is Missing in Action

First, breathe. It's easy to get caught up in the moment, but a clear head will help here. Gather your paperwork, draft a clear and concise email summarizing the situation and your request, and include all pertinent details.

If you're met with radio silence, consider visiting in person. Often, a face-to-face meeting can resolve issues faster than a digital back and forth.

Lastly, if resolution still seems elusive, don't shy away from seeking legal advice. Knowing your rights as a consumer can be powerful, and sometimes the mere mention of legal action ignites swift resolution.
